Why Herndon Makes a Smart Base for Bike Tours

Herndon is quietly well-placed for riders who want a small-town feel with big access. The town hugs the eastern edge of the Washington & Old Dominion Trail, a former rail corridor converted into one of the region’s most dependable multi-use routes. From Herndon you can roll east toward Reston and Arlington or head west across gentle suburban landscapes toward the rural fringes near Chantilly. That accessibility turns simple bike tours into connective experiences—commuter-friendly stretches, riverside jaunts, and gravel detours are all within a short pedal. What elevates a bike tour in Herndon is the mix of textures along the way. One moment you’re gliding through a corridor of maples and oaks on a smooth paved trail; the next you’re skirting neighborhoods with century-old homes, pausing at a café, or descending to riverside gravel where herons and kingfishers line the banks. The pace is flexible: family rides stick to flat, paved sections of the W&OD and town loops; intermediate riders can build half-day routes that include rolling country roads and off-pavement connectors; advanced cyclists link Herndon to long-distance road or gravel circuits that test stamina and navigation. The town’s size makes logistics easier—short drives or bike transfers to trailheads, abundant public parking near trail access points, and the option to combine riding with other outdoor pursuits like kayaking on the Potomac, hiking at nearby Riverbend Park, or birding along river corridors. Environmentally, Herndon presents a suburban mosaic: stormwater-friendly greenways, preserved riparian zones, and patches of reclaimed meadow. Riders should notice seasonal transitions—spring’s explosive green, summer’s thick canopy, fall’s clear light and color, and winter’s sparse clarity—which affect both comfort and the look of a tour. Local culture seeps into the routes as well: weekend markets, small breweries, and historic town squares provide natural pause points, letting a bike tour be both a movement through landscape and a set of intentional stops where food, history, and community intersect.

Proximity to the W&OD Trail means tours can be scaled from short family-friendly outings to full-day link-ups stretching into neighboring towns.

Herndon’s town center and public spaces create easy, pleasant start/end points for guided or self-guided rides—good for riders who prefer short transfers and reliable amenities.

Match the trip to your comfort

Choose Your Experience Level

Low effort

Beginner

Short, flat paved sections of the W&OD Trail and downtown Herndon loops are ideal for families and new riders—gentle terrain, frequent access points, and nearby amenities.

  • Herndon Town Loop: easy paved loop with historic stops
  • Family W&OD Out-and-Back to Reston Town Center
  • Riverside short ride and picnic at Riverbend access points
Active day trip

Intermediate

Half-day routes combining longer stretches of the W&OD with quiet neighborhood streets and short gravel connectors. Moderate distance and variable surfaces require basic mechanical skills and fitness.

  • W&OD to Great Falls connector and return
  • Gravel spur through nearby county roads
  • Reston-Herndon loop including parkland access
Longer or technical

Advanced

Full-day road or mixed-surface tours that link Herndon to neighboring counties—expect longer distances, higher sustained paces, and potential elevation. Navigation and self-sufficiency are important.

  • Long-distance road loop toward Chantilly and back
  • Extended gravel routes into the rural outskirts west of Herndon
  • Endurance rides linking Potomac access and regional trail systems
